Saturated deep red. Profound aromas and flavors of red fruits, crushed rock, red licorice and smoky minerality; a wonderfully complex, pure expression of soil. Like liquid silk in the mouth but also incredibly concentrated and alive, showing a restrained sweetness and savory saline minerality. Wonderfully sappy and energetic on the extremely long, echoing finish, where the wine's refined tannins are perfected buffered by its mid-palate extract. Despite this wine's underlying power and guts, it maintains an essentially pliant, even gentle character.
